Court : High Court of Karnataka (Circuit Bench OF Kalaburagi)
Case No : Writ Petition No. 201768 Of 2026 (GM-WAKF)
Judges: THE H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E S.R. KRISHNA KUMAR
Parties : Syed Habeeb Sarmast Versus The State Of Karnataka, Ministry Of Minority Welfare Department, Represented By Its Principal Secretary, Bengaluru & Others
Appearing Advocates : For the Petitioner: Pramod Maskikar, Advocate. For the Respondents: R1 & R2, Veeranagouda Malipatil, AGA, P.S. Malipatil, Advocate.
Date of Judgment : 29-06-2026

(Prayer: This Writ Petition is filed under Articles 226 and 227 of the Constitution of India, praying to a) issue writ of mandamus in favour of the petitioner and direct the Respondent No.2 to consider the representation dated 20.01.2026 submitted by the petitioner produced at Annexure-A and consequently remove the member viz. madam Kaniz Fatima from member of the Respondent No.3 B) issue a writ of mandamus directing the Respondent No.3 to conclude the enquiry proceedings under Section 52 and 52a of the WAQF Act filed by the Abdul Rahman Patel son of Abdul Basher Patel R/O Shahabad Town, District Kalaburagi 587118 vide complaint/ petition produced at Annexure-E within a time bound as per the Direction of this Hon'ble Court. C) to pass such other orders as this Hon'ble Court deems in the facts and circumstances of the case, in the ends of justice.)

Oral Order

1. Though the matter is posted for preliminary hearing 'B' group, with the consent of both sides, the matter is taken up for final disposal and disposed of by this order.

2. In this petition, the petitioner has sought for the following reliefs:

          "a) Issue writ of mandamus in favour of the petitioner and direct the respondent No.2 to consider the representation dated 20.01.2026 submitted by the petitioner produced at Annexure-A and consequently remove the member viz. Madam Kaniz Fatima from member of the respondent No.3

          b) Issue a writ of mandamus directing the respondent no.3 to conclude the enquiry proceedings under section 52 and 52A of the Waqf Act filed by the Abdul Rahman Patel son of Abdul Basher Patel r/o Shahabad town, District Kalaburagi 587118 vide complaint/ petition produced at Annexure-E within a time bound as per the direction of this Hon'ble Court.

          c) To pass such other orders as this Hon'ble Court deems in the facts and circumstances of the case"

3.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and learned counsel for the respondents and perused the material on record.

4. It is the grievance of the petitioner that his representation dated 20.01.2026 at Annexure-A submitted to the respondents has not been considered so far by them nor any order has been passed on the same. Under these circumstances, the petitioner is before this Court by way of the present petition.

5. Per contra, learned counsel for the respondents submits that if reasonable time is given, they would consider and pass necessary order on the said representation.

6. In view of the aforesaid facts and circumstances and rival submissions, the respondent No.2 is hereby directed to address the grievances of the petitioner and consider his representation dated 20.01.2026 at Annexure-A and pass appropriate order in accordance with law, within a period of three months from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.

7. With the aforesaid directions, the petition stands disposed of.
